Jadon Sancho wanted by four clubs and ‘will be allowed to leave’ but Erling Haaland gets £150m price tag with Borussia Dortmund determined to keep Manchester United target

Jadon Sancho has serious interest from four top clubs this summer and the England international could be allowed to leave by Borussia Dortmund, according to reports.

Manchester United have been given renewed hope of finally signing the 21-year-old winger, but Dortmund are determined to keep in-demand Erling Haaland and there’s also an update on Paul Pogba’s future at Old Trafford.

Dortmund have a history of selling their youngsters for a major profit, and with Champions League contention in doubt they could be forced to ship off their top players once again.

United retain a strong interest in Sancho and it is been widely reported the Premier League side will reignite their pursuit when the summer transfer window opens.

United tried but ultimately failed to sign the England starlet last summer, with talks breaking down after they did not meet Dortmund’s whopping £108m asking price, with the Bundesliga side refusing to budge.

However, Sancho could now be available for just £80million, according to Sky Sports News.

And Dortmund sporting director Michael Zorc has said the winger will be allowed to leave under a ‘gentleman’s agreement’ and provided ‘certain conditions are met’.

Sancho has been in fine form after a shaky start to the season, tallying 12 goals and 18 assists in 34 games for Dortmund,

With top clubs from around the world keen on the former Manchester City man’s signature he will have a big decision on his hands.

The English international’s preference to play in the Champions League next season could add more pressure for a sale, as the Black and Yellows currently sit at fifth place in the Bundesliga. 

Haaland is another highly coveted youngster Dortmund face potentially leaving the club this summer, with a host of the world’s richest clubs lining up to sign him.

The Norwegian international has set the Bundesliga alight since his arrival in 2020, with a return of 37 goals and 11 assists in 38 appearances this season.

Real Madrid, Barcelona, Man United, Man City and Chelsea will all be at war to secure a transfer, but Dortmund believe they are in a strong position and have slapped a massive £150m price tag on their star man, according to the report.

BVB are said to have told Haaland and his agent Mino Raiola they ‘won’t be bullied into selling,’ even if they fail to qualify for the Champions League

The goal machine has a €75m release clause which will be activated in July 2022, however with top clubs seeking his talents it’s believed they won’t wait.

Meanwhile, there is an update on another of Raiola’s big-name players, with reports United are yet to open talks with Paul Pogba.

Pogba has routinely been linked with a departure from Old Trafford and he is approaching the final year of his contract with the Red Devils.

However, it is claimed a move this summer is now unlikely as he is settled at United under Ole Gunnar Solskjaer.

After claiming the French international was unhappy in December, the midfielder has had a change of heart and is enjoying life at Old Trafford. 

And Solskjaer will be keen to get the future of one of his key players sorted as soon as possible – Pogba has left on a free transfer before and in just seven months he would be eligible to sign a pre-contract agreement with a foreign club.
